Predictive Staffing Models: Anticipating Workforce Needs in Care Homes

Predictive staffing models use predictive analytics and historical data to forecast future workforce needs in care homes. By analyzing patterns in demand, absences, and operational requirements, these models help care homes anticipate staffing gaps before they occur, enabling proactive workforce planning and optimization.

What is Predictive Staffing?

Predictive staffing uses workforce analytics and machine learning to forecast staffing requirements based on:

  • Historical demand patterns
  • Seasonal variations
  • Resident acuity levels and care needs
  • Staff absence trends
  • Operational factors and events

Key Predictive Models for Care Homes

1. Demand Forecasting

Predicts staffing requirements based on:

  • Resident numbers and acuity levels
  • Historical patterns and trends
  • Seasonal variations (winter pressures, holidays)
  • Special events and activities

2. Absence Prediction

Forecasts likely absences based on:

  • Historical absence patterns
  • Seasonal illness trends
  • Individual staff absence records
  • Work-life balance indicators

3. Cover Requirement Prediction

Identifies periods likely to need additional cover due to:

  • Known leave requests
  • Predicted absences
  • Peak demand periods
  • Recruitment gaps
